Hold on to your crumpets, Anglophiles. The cheekiest, trickiest bunch of Brits this side of Bridgerton are back, and this time, the bed-hoppers from across the pond are lathering up for one hell of a soapy showdown in Rivals Season 2.

Based on Jilly Cooper‘s 1988 romantic page-turner — the second installment of her Rutshire Chronicles book series — Hulu’s lively adaptation instantly hooked fans with its witty, sex-soaked first season. With shades of Succession, Dynasty, and Industry, the 1980s-set series centers on the take-no-prisoners battle between Lord Tony Baddingham (a masterly amoral David Tennant), owner of a regional TV station known as Corinium in the fictional hamlet of Rutshire, and Rupert Campbell-Black (Alex Hassell), an ex-Olympian equestrian turned British MP jonesing to undo Tony’s empire. They’re both crazy rich, chronically libidinous, and exquisitely acerbic whenever their paths cross. It’s stiff upper lips meet razor-sharp tongues.
